Diploma students who have completed their degree, or are in the final year of doing so, are eligible to apply for JEE Main 2018, but will not be given admission to NITs and CFTIs. If they qualify JEE Mains, they will have to appear for JEE Advance, and they will be given admission like class 12th pass students.

The major difference between the two is that in Bachelor of engineering degree there are many disciplines whereas Bachelor in architecture is a particular discipline. Architecture is a field where you will be dealing with the design of interior and exterior of the building. Managing and utilise the space available in a efficient manner. They do not study about the loads acting on the structure. Architecture is related to the civil engineering. The duration of the course is 5 years. Lot of imagination is required
